How Do You Know It's Time for Siding and Window Replacement?
Some common warning signs include peeling paint, warped panels, mold growth, and drafts near window frames. If you notice condensation between glass panes or difficulty opening and closing windows, it's a clear signal that siding and window replacement should be a priority. Ignoring these issues can lead to structural damage and higher utility bills. What Materials Are Best for Siding and Window Replacement?
Popular siding materials include:
- Vinyl siding – Affordable, low-maintenance, and available in many colors.
- Fiber cement siding – Extremely durable and fire-resistant.
- Insulated vinyl siding – Improves energy efficiency significantly.
For windows, energy-efficient vinyl or fiberglass frames with double or triple-pane glass are ideal for Long Island's climate. A knowledgeable siding installation contractor can help you choose materials based on your budget, style preference, and energy goals.
How Much Does Siding and Window Replacement Cost in Suffolk, NY?
Costs vary based on home size, material choice, and labor. On average:
- Vinyl siding replacement: $8–$12 per square foot
- Fiber cement siding: $10–$18 per square foot
- Window replacement: $400–$1,200 per window
- Door replacement: $800–$2,500 depending on style and material

How Long Does a Siding or Window Installation Project Take?
Most residential siding replacement projects take between 3 to 7 days, depending on home size and weather conditions. Window replacement can often be completed within a single day for a standard-sized home, while door replacement typically takes just a few hours per door.
